This paper intends to present the legal background that support dissemination and access to documents from European institutions, namely the Parliament, the Council and the European Commission. Currently, this legal framework is accomplished with a set of Internet tools that are analyzed regarding official documents types and options searches available. Some statistical data on access to European information published in annual reports from the institutions are also evaluated. The relationship between shadow and light in transparency to access administrative documents and marketing issues of a political communication are underlined. Neo-institutional approach, reputational concept in public organizations and systemic perspective are used as theoretical background.

Dada a atual conjuntura económica internacional, a Economia Social tem vindo a aumentar consideravelmente a sua importância. Desta forma, torna-se importante conhecer o normativo contabilístico que é aplicado em Portugal. No caso concreto das Entidades do Setor Não Lucrativo, surgiu a necessidade de se encontrarem formas mais eficientes de gerir os recursos para dar resposta às necessidades sociais emergentes, e por isso, estas entidades foram, em 2011, enquadradas num novo contexto legal. O sucesso, o crescimento e a sobrevivência de uma entidade dependem da sua capacidade para gerar fluxos de caixa e/ou obter os recursos financeiros necessários ao desenvolvimento da sua atividade. Neste sentido, é a Demonstração de Fluxos de Caixa (DFC) que fornece aos seus utilizadores uma base para avaliar a capacidade da entidade gerar e utilizar os seus fluxos de caixa. Esta dissertação aborda uma área de estudo, ainda pouco investigada, a Economia Social e, em particular, as Instituições Particulares de Solidariedade Social (IPSS), sendo notório que o interesse por esta área tem vindo a acentuar-se nos últimos anos. Assim, fazendo o respetivo enquadramento teórico e normativo, avalia-se a importância da DFC, mais especificamente, a importância do relato dos fluxos nas IPSS. Para a realização desta dissertação, foi feita a análise em profundidade do relato da DFC nas IPSS, recorrendo à metodologia qualitativa, nomeadamente, à investigação descritiva, aos métodos e técnicas de recolha de dados, e, por último, à análise de conteúdo para tratar os dados qualitativos, tais como, as entrevistas. Para tratar alguns dados estatísticos foi utilizado o Microsoft Excel do Microsoft Office. A presente dissertação demonstra que o relato dos fluxos da DFC é extremamente importante, pois proporciona informação financeira que é importante no processo de tomada de decisão e na avaliação do desempenho financeiro das IPSS.

Scientific literature has strengthened the perpetuation of inequality factors in the labour market based on gender, despite the on-going endeavour of various political bodies and legal norms against the vertical and horizontal segregation of women. National and European statistical data shows the relevance and timeless features of theories of market segmentation associated with the labour market dating back to the 70’s of the 20th century. Hence, the European Community considers as a priority in the Europe 2020 strategy, the definition of “policies to promote gender equality […] to increase labour force participation thus adding to growth and social cohesion”. If we consider that on the one hand, social economy is fairly recognised to be equated with market actors and the State for its economic and social role in tackling the current crisis, and on the other hand, that the ideals of the sector, systematised in the “Framework Law of Social Economy” (Law no. 30/2013 8th of May), particularly in article 5 proposing “the respect for the values […] of equality and non-discrimination […], justice and equity […]”, we aim to reflect on indicators that uncover a vertical and horizontal segregation in the labour market. Departing from a mixed methodological approach (extensive and intensive), subject to the topic of "Social Entrepreneurship in Portugal" in social economy organisations, we detect very high rates of employment feminisation, with a ratio of 1 man (23%) for every 3 women (77%). Women are mainly earmarked for technical and operational activities, arising from the privileged intervention areas, namely education, training, health, elderly, families, poverty, ultimately being underrepresented in statutory boards and, as such, far removed from deliberations and strategic resolutions. This is particularly visible in the existing hierarchy of functions and management practices of the responsibility of male members. Thus, it seems easily verified that the sector is travelling away from the ideals of justice and social equity, which can crystallise the "non-place" of women in the definition of a strategic direction of social economy and in the most invisible/private “place” of the organisational setting.

RESUMO - Introdução: O presente trabalho, desenvolvido ao longo dos últimos meses, teve como objetivo analisar comparativamente o impacto das Unidades Locais de Saúde e dos Agrupamentos de Centros de Saúde no processo de articulação entre cuidados de saúde primários e hospitais. Para tal, foram avaliadas as seguintes variáveis: frequência de contacto entre médicos de família e especialistas; percentagem de informação de retorno recebida pelos médicos de família; percentagem de recusas recebida pelos médicos de família; e tempo de espera entre o pedido das consultas hospitalares e a efetivação das mesmas para as especialidades mais referenciadas. As instituições escolhidas para o estudo foram a Unidade Local de Saúde de Castelo Branco e o ACeS Cova da Beira. Metodologia: O instrumento de medida utilizado para este estudo foi um questionário, com questões de resposta aberta e fechada, dirigido a médicos de família da Unidade Local de Saúde de Castelo Branco e do ACeS Cova da Beira, pretendendo assim averiguar a perceção que os mesmos têm em relação às variáveis descritas no tópico da Introdução. Resultados: Segundo dados estatísticos, meramente descritivos, os médicos de família da ULSCB apresentaram uma frequência de contacto inferior aos médicos de família do ACeS com os médicos hospitalares, e a percentagem de informação de retorno recebida pelos médicos de família da ULSCB revelou ser também inferior à recebida pelos médicos de família do ACeS. No entanto, as diferenças encontradas não puderam ser confirmadas para a amostra existente, uma vez que o teste Qui-quadrado foi inconclusivo. Quanto à percentagem de recusas recebida pelos médicos de família de ambas as instituições, e aos tempos de espera para a realização das consultas das especialidades mais referenciadas pelo ACeS Cova da Beira e pela ULSCB, a ULSCB não mostrou desvantagem significativa, mas também não revelou superioridade. Conclusão: As principais conclusões extraídas deste estudo vão no sentido de questionar a eficácia do modelo de organização institucional das ULS | Unidades Locais de Saúde no que diz respeito à articulação entre cuidados de saúde primários e cuidados de saúde hospitalares, em particular, no que se refere à partilha de informação clínica e à eficiência do processo de referenciação para consultas hospitalares.

In this thesis a semi-automated cell analysis system is described through image processing. To achieve this, an image processing algorithm was studied in order to segment cells in a semi-automatic way. The main goal of this analysis is to increase the performance of cell image segmentation process, without affecting the results in a significant way. Even though, a totally manual system has the ability of producing the best results, it has the disadvantage of taking too long and being repetitive, when a large number of images need to be processed. An active contour algorithm was tested in a sequence of images taken by a microscope. This algorithm, more commonly known as snakes, allowed the user to define an initial region in which the cell was incorporated. Then, the algorithm would run several times, making the initial region contours to converge to the cell boundaries. With the final contour, it was possible to extract region properties and produce statistical data. This data allowed to say that this algorithm produces similar results to a purely manual system but at a faster rate. On the other hand, it is slower than a purely automatic way but it allows the user to adjust the contour, making it more versatile and tolerant to image variations.

Companhia das Quintas, Limited Company wishes to conquer the Chinese market with its wines. For that, it decided to enter in a partnership with a local importer and distributor. This project analyses the macroeconomic factors of the country, the local market and the consumer behavior, using on-site research that included interviews with professionals of the industry, unstructured observation of the consumer and existing statistical data analysis. Finally, the project presents a marketing plan to make this partnership a success.

The European Court of Justice has held that as from 21 December 2012 insurers may no longer charge men and women differently on the basis of scientific evidence that is statistically linked to their sex, effectively prohibiting the use of sex as a factor in the calculation of premiums and benefits for the purposes of insurance and related financial services throughout the European Union. This ruling marks a sharp turn away from the traditional view that insurers should be allowed to apply just about any risk assessment criterion, so long as it is sustained by the findings of actuarial science. The naïveté behind the assumption that insurers’ recourse to statistical data and probabilistic analysis, given their scientific nature, would suffice to keep them out of harm’s way was exposed. In this article I look at the flaws of this assumption and question whether this judicial decision, whilst constituting a most welcome landmark in the pursuit of equality between men and women, has nonetheless gone too far by saying too little on the million dollar question of what separates admissible criteria of differentiation from inadmissible forms of discrimination.

This work project intends to evaluate the effectiveness of the Portuguese Government’s strategy to promote the orderly deleveraging of the corporate sector in the context of the current economic crisis. The recommendations of the Troika and the commitments assumed under the Memorandum of Understanding signed by the Government in 2011 required the creation of formal processes to avoid disorderly deleveraging. Conclusions and recommendations were drawn based on past experiences of large-scale corporate restructuring strategies in other countries and on the analysis of financial and statistical data on companies applying for “Programa Especial de Revitalização”.

The purpose of this study is to explore the humorous side of television advertisement and its impact on Portuguese consumers’ hearts, minds and wallets. Both qualitative (through in-depth interviews) and quantitative (through an on-line survey and subsequent statistical data analysis) methods were used, guaranteeing a more consistent, strong and valid research. Twenty-five interviews with randomly chosen consumers were conducted face-to-face and three interviews via e-mail with marketers and television advertisers were performed in order to explore profoundly the subject. Moreover, 360 people have answered the on-line survey. Through the analysis of the data collected humor perception was found to be positively correlated with persuasion and intention to purchase the product; intention to share the advert; message comprehension; product liking and development of positive feelings towards the brand and brand credibility variables. The main implication of these findings relies on the fact that humor in advertising is able to boost its effectiveness.

High levels of marine salt deposition present in coastal areas have a relevant effect on road runoff characteristics. This study assesses this effect with the purpose of identifying the relationships between monitored water quality parameters and intrinsic site variables. To achieve this objective, an extensive monitoring program was conducted on a Portuguese coastal highway. The study included 30 rainfall events, in different weather, traffic, and salt deposition conditions. The evaluations of various water quality parameters were carried out in over 200 samples. In addition, the meteorological, hydrological, and traffic parameters were continuously measured. The salt deposition rates were determined by means of a wet candle device, which is an innovative feature of the monitoring program. The relation between road runoff pollutants and independent variables associated with weather, traffic, and salt deposition conditions was assessed. Significant correlations among pollutants were observed. A high salinity concentration and its influence on the road runoff were confirmed. Furthermore, the concentrations of the most relevant pollutants seemed to be very dependent on some meteorological variables, particularly the duration of the antecedent dry period prior to each rainfall event and the average wind speed.

The environmental and socio-economic importance of coastal areas is widely recognized, but at present these areas face severe weaknesses and high-risk situations. The increased demand and growing human occupation of coastal zones have greatly contributed to exacerbating such weaknesses. Today, throughout the world, in all countries with coastal regions, episodes of waves overtopping and coastal flooding are frequent. These episodes are usually responsible for property losses and often put human lives at risk. The floods are caused by coastal storms primarily due to the action of very strong winds. The propagation of these storms towards the coast induces high water levels. It is expected that climate change phenomena will contribute to the intensification of coastal storms. In this context, an estimation of coastal flooding hazards is of paramount importance for the planning and management of coastal zones. Consequently, carrying out a series of storm scenarios and analyzing their impacts through numerical modeling is of prime interest to coastal decision-makers. Firstly, throughout this work, historical storm tracks and intensities are characterized for the northeastern region of United States coast, in terms of probability of occurrence. Secondly, several storm events with high potential of occurrence are generated using a specific tool of DelftDashboard interface for Delft3D software. Hydrodynamic models are then used to generate ensemble simulations to assess storms' effects on coastal water levels. For the United States’ northeastern coast, a highly refined regional domain is considered surrounding the area of The Battery, New York, situated in New York Harbor. Based on statistical data of numerical modeling results, a review of the impact of coastal storms to different locations within the study area is performed.
